We need an experienced Community Violence Prevention Specialist for the U.S. Attorney’s Office for the Eastern District of Pennsylvania. Community outreach and violence prevention programs are integral components of the mission of the providing an innovative approach to keeping the community safe by addressing root causes of crime, restoring the community, and preventing future crime. The Violence Prevention Specialist will be a part of a well-respected team that is responsible for community engagement and outreach that promotes public safety and builds trust with citizens in the Eastern District of Pennsylvania. You’ll support a variety of violence prevention and intervention projects essential to the goals of the Department of Justice’s Project Safe Neighborhoods and Project Safe Childhoods initiatives. R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Network with law enforcement agencies, nonprofit entities, schools, and advocacy organizations
  • Facilitate community violence prevention, education, intervention, and child safety programs
  • Disseminate educational resources to parents, youth, schools, law enforcement, and the community at-large
  • Collaborate with state, local, and community-based violence prevention programs on initiatives
  • Organize events and services designed to prevent youth from entering the criminal justice system
  • Support existing and initiates new school-based violence prevention and intervention programs
  • Collaborate with schools, parent-teacher groups, nonprofit organizations, and community organizations
  • Raise awareness about the victimization of children
  • Conduct general outreach and field community inquiries
  • Survey the needs of the public through community stakeholder meetings
  • Promote virtual and in person events, in partnership with community stakeholders, ensuring robust attendance
  • Evaluate virtual and in person events with attendee post event surveys
  • Improve presentation content and delivery methods
  • Coordinate appropriate post-event follow up

EDUCATION & EXPERIENCE
  • Bachelor’s degree in human services related field (including, but not limited to, Psychology, Sociology, Public Administration, Education, and Criminal Justice)
  • At least two years of specialized experience working in the field of juvenile justice, criminal justice, social work, or a youth educational setting
  • Experience working with social service delivery through community-based, nonprofit, educational organizations, or government agencies
